ELECTRONICA ARTISTS: Retrovox

The Monitor

Retrovox name describes its sound.

Rey Aguilar, one half of the duo, says the music mixes 80s new wave influences with Italian Disco techno. They use synthesizers to also put their own distinct stamp on it.

"The music we're making has an 80s vibe, so I came up with old words like retro."

Whatever they're doing, fans dig it.

They play to larger crowds than most musicians in and out of their genre. Aguilar even DJs ever Friday at the hot uptown night spot Los Cazadores de Vox. Aguilar says he's doing well, because the whole scene has evolved.

And he credits the Internet. Aguilar grew up listening to electronica, starved for new content. His older brother often brought him albums from cities in northern Mexico. But he couldn't find any in the Valley.

Now he makes his own.

MEMBERS
Rey Aguilar, 20, graduate from Sharyland High School
Fern Arguello, 24 of Rio Grande City, graduate of Oratory Academy in Pharr

MUSIC SOFTWARE FL Studio and Ableton Live

ORIGIIN The duo created Retrovox after meeting in the local electronica forum energetic.org.

YOU MIGHT HAVE HEARD THEM Playing at Roosevelt's at 7 during the December art walk
